Blair Hrovat (born November 20, 1962) is an American football coach and former player. Hrovat was the head football coach at Allegheny College in Meadville, Pennsylvania. He held that position for four seasons, from 1998 until 2001. Hrovat was forced to resign this position due to falsifications on his resume. His coaching record at Allegheny was 26–14 (.650).[1] He was the head football coach at Princeton Community High School in Princeton, Indiana from 2010 to 2011.
